ASOS

ASOS was founded in 2000, with the fashionable shopper in their twenties as its primary target market. The company initially raised startup funds through the sale of cheap replicas of the clothes worn by celebrities like Sienna Miller and Top 10 Online Shopping Sites In Uk For Clothes Kate Moss. After a year, Nick Robertson and Susanne Clare decided to focus on clothing as it would bring the best returns.

The ASOS website has a wide selection of sizes and products including maternity and plus size clothing accessories, shoes and stationary. It also has a selection of style guides and #AsSeenOnMe content that inspire. Customers can also create private boards and add items to their wish lists.

The ASOS mobile app provides a seamless shopping environment with the synchronization of items saved and quick checkout. The app also shows inventory information, which can help prevent disappointment when items are out of availability. This feature is a great example of how retailers can utilize e-commerce to improve customer engagement and increase brand loyalty.

George at ASDA

The brand was established in 1989. George is Asda's supermarket fashion label that sells clothing for men, women, and kids. The brand offers a range of clothing that is priced affordably and ethically procured. Customers can shop online, in more than 500 Asda stores, and on the George website.

The collection is influenced by the 'quiet luxe trend and includes pieces made from linen, cotton, and silk blends. The collection includes slouchy suit, printed co-ords, and ribbed separates. Prices start at 12 pounds (for an 100 percent Supima Cotton T-shirt) and can go up to about 77 pounds (for complete suits).

ASDA George, a fast fashion retailer, creates new store plans and instructions "generally once every six weeks". The company uses Visual Retailing's retail software to modernize and ensure the future-proofing of its planning process. This allows it to send briefs and layouts of merchandising with incredible speed, simplicity, and efficiency. The company also makes use of StyleShoots all-in-one photography equipment, which instantly remove garments from their backgrounds and can be transferred into the Visual Retailing system for instant use in VM layouts. This aids in enhancing the compliance of merchandising and ensure that all its stores receive the same information.

Debenhams

Debenhams is one of the most storied UK department store chains offers a variety of clothing and other products. It has a broad selection of brands, and there are regular sales and discounts. The company also offers a range of services to help its customers find the items they are seeking.

The first store opened in 1778 as a draper's store in London. Through the years, it has expanded into a large chain of department stores with a global presence. It is a renowned retailer of fashion that is renowned for its exclusive brands and designer clothing. It also has a substantial online presence.

Debenhams continues to run its online business despite a few stores closing during the COVID-19 pandemic. The company recently sold its brand and websites to Boohoo Group for PS55 million. The purchase underscores the growing power shift from retailers weighed down by brick-and-mortar investments to their more agile online counterparts. This trend is expected continue as physical store sales continue to decline.

BooHoo

Boohoo, an online retailer of fashion-forward fashions based in Manchester was established in 2006 by Mahmud Kane and Carol Kane. It has customers in more than 100 countries. Its own line of fashion clothing is created and manufactured mostly from the United Kingdom. The company also carries other brands, including Pretty Little Thing and Miss Pap.

The brand's business model is based on a concept that maximizes profits by catering to a younger audience that craves new and on-trend clothing at a bargain. This group, comprised of those who are younger than the age of 30, represents a massive market in the world.

Boohoo's employees are offered a range of perks which include competitive bonus plans and long-term financial security with pension plans. The company is committed to employee health with gyms on-site, free healthcare cash plans and mental assistance. The company is renowned for its dedication to ensuring that sizes are inclusive. It provides detailed size charts for clothing sizes to aid shoppers in finding the perfect size.
